The PRS-Dial is an excellent means of regulating outlet pressure at the valve regardless of incoming pressure fluctuations. The visible scale makes adjustment quick and easy. The regulator fits all Rain Bird PGA, PEB, PESB, PESB-R, EFB-CP, and BPES series valves
Regulates and maintains constant outlet pressure between 15 and 100 psi (1.04 to 6.9 bar) within ±3 psi (±0.21 bar)
Ergonomic design with snap-tight cover to prevent vandalism
Waterproof dial cartridge eliminates fogging and binding
Dial cartridge retrofits into all existing PRS-D units
Schrader valve connects pressure hose gauge
Easy field installation. PRS-Dial threads underneath the solenoid and adapter
Corrosion-resistant glass-filled nylon for rugged performance
Product Details
Pressure: Up to 100 psi (6.9 bar)
Regulation: 15 to 100 psi (1.04 to 6.9 bar)
Application Information
Proper operation requires inlet pressure to be a minimum of 15 psi (1.04 bar) higher than the desired outlet pressure
For areas with very high pressure or uneven terrain, install sprinklers with PRS pressure regulating stems and/or SAM check valves
When the inlet pressure exceeds 100 psi (6.9 bar), a pressure regulating master valve or inline pressure regulator is required
Rain Bird does not recommend using the pressure regulating module for applications outside the recommended flow ranges
To reduce the effects of water hammer, Rain Bird recommends flow rates in the supply line not to exceed 7.5 ft/sec (2.29 m/s)
For flows below 10 GPM (2.27 m3/h; 37.8 l/m), Rain Bird recommends the flow control stem be turned down two full turns from the fully open position
